Silva is supposedly slated to defend the title against Marquardt sometime soon. I would imagine that Frankling would be in line to defend the belt after that, unless he gets matched up against a Pride fighter or they bring someone in from Pride to challenge for the title.
Most likely Franklin will fight one more time before getting a chance at the title. If he wins again, I would imagine we'd see Silva v. Franklin 2.

He signed i believe the longest contract ever in the ufc for 40,000 per fight. It was a 8 fight deal, his last fight on this contract will be against Martin. I imagine that he will get 100,000 a fight after his new contract is made. I wouldnt be surprised if he signs another 8 fight deal just so he gets his money, with added bonus's in there like ppv % and other good things
